Q1: P2SH钱包如何改善比特币交易的安全性?
在传统比特币地址中,一旦一个人拥有了私钥,就可以直接将其中的比特币转移到其他地址。这种方式虽然简单,但也会给黑客攻击以及比特币盗窃带来极大的风险。
而P2SH钱包的多重签名功能,可以让交易方在交易的不同阶段都进行签名认证,这大大提高了交易的安全性。只有在所有签名都经过验证才可以完成交易,这意味着在传统交易中最容易的攻击方式——通过盗窃私钥进行比特币转移的方式——已经不再适用。
Q2: P2SH钱包如何增强比特币交易的隐私性?
P2SH钱包在存储用户公钥时,使用的是哈希算法进行处理。这种方式使得用户的真实公钥无法直接被其他人察觉,而只能看到哈希之后的表示形式。在交易过程中,也无法从数据中直接推出用户的真实身份信息。
此外,P2SH钱包还有一个重要的功能——生成一次性的交易地址。这意味着,对于每一笔交易,用户都可以获得一个新的地址,从而保护其原有的比特币交易历史记录不被公开。
Q3: P2SH钱包如何创建并使用?
创建P2SH钱包需要先了解比特币钱包的概念。用户需要先生成一个私钥——可以通过随机数生成器生成,或者使用硬件钱包等外部设备来保护私钥——然后将其转换成比特币钱包地址。
在生成比特币钱包地址时,选择P2SH钱包的选项,并指定需要参与签名的密钥数量。一旦选定了参与签名的密钥数量,就需要将这些密钥对应的公钥上传到区块链网络上,并进行验证。只有在所有公钥都得到验证之后,才能获得一个P2SH地址,其余操作就和传统交易一样了。
Q4: P2SH钱包有哪些适用场景?
对于一些需要多人合作完成的交易场景,如数字市场交易,P2SH钱包可以提供更高的安全性。普通的比特币交易地址,一旦私钥被窃取,交易中的所有比特币都将被窃取。而使用P2SH钱包,需要多人对交易进行签名认证,因此即使其中的一个私钥被窃取,黑客也无法轻易地篡改交易结果。
Q5: P2SH钱包交易速度和交易费用如何?
P2SH钱包的交易速度和交易费用与其他标准比特币钱包相当,取决于用户设定的交易手续费。受支持的签名方案数量不会影响交易速度或费用。
Q6: P2SH钱包有没有其他安全漏洞需要注意?
和其他比特币钱包一样,从胡乱下载的软件程序中安装P2SH钱包通常是不安全的。建议用户只从官方渠道下载软件,并使用保持最新的软件版本来保护自己的资产安全。
总之,P2SH钱包是一种提供多重签名功能的比特币钱包,可以增强比特币交易的安全性和隐私性。适用于需要多人协作签名的场景,如数字市场交易等。在使用P2SH钱包时,用户需要注意安全漏洞,并使用最新的软件版本来保护自己的比特币资产。